Transaction 3c378b61e81c56f15bf42f212f5bcccfa8fa1f6ca0417492bc37554b1995f3ba
1 Input
1 Output
-
3c378b61e81c56f15bf42f212f5bcccfa8fa1f6ca0417492bc37554b1995f3ba:0
- value
- 2096819
- script pubkey
- OP_0 OP_PUSHBYTES_20 3faa755b6e7f0a85654f4495c195fb489e1d528d
- address
- bc1q87482kmw0u9g2e20gj2ur90mfz0p655dnynsrp